Mailinglisten-Archive |
Norbert Pfeiffer wrote: > Hallo Horrido, > >> Dein Skipt ruft via exec ein Programm auf, und wartet auf die mehr >> oder weniger erfolgreiche Ausführung. Apache wartet auf php. > richtig, > die max-execution-time ist ueberall gleich. > > Bei dem Aufruf am Prompt, wo der ja auch klappt, kommt das PHP-Timeout, > wenn man das Programm vorher nicht schliesst, da das Programm auch ein > Kind von PHP ist. Abhilfe schafft da nur Nohup zum entkoppeln ... > >> Aber auch der Indianer kennt ein internes TimeOut [2] von 300. > sicher, > dieses Timeout beendet dann auch die Warterei und erlaubt die Eintrage > ins Apache.log zu schreiben, vorher sind da ja keine ... > > Das Problem ist IMHO, dass der Programmaufruf via exec nicht klappt, > wenn das Script ueber den Apachen gestartet wird. > a - da ist was im Apchen, dass dies verhindert > b - in XP schiebt jemand Paranoia > > Nur wer oder was ist das und wie stellt man das ab ... > Moin Norbert, in einem anderen Betriebssystem hätte ich gefragt, ob genügend Rechte für die Ausführung vorhanden sind. Der Ausführende wird ja wohl der Benutzer sein, der den Apachen ausführt. Ich würde es für kritisch halten, wenn der in /bin (oder eben in c:\Windows\system32) irgendetwas ausführen dürfte.... Das andere Betriebssystem würde allerdings nicht dazu schweigen, vermute ich.... oder? Grüße, Boris
php::bar PHP Wiki - Listenarchive